Key Cost Influences

House raising projects in Hiram, OH, involve elevating a structure to protect it from flooding, improve foundation stability, or prepare for renovations.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help in planning and budgeting for such a project.

  • Materials: Includes the use of steel beams, jacks, and temporary supports to safely lift the structure.
  • Size and Scope: Ranges from small single-story homes to larger multi-level structures, affecting overall complexity.
  • Labor Complexity: Requires skilled labor for precise lifting, stabilization, and foundation work, often involving multiple trades.
  • Permitting: Usually involves obtaining permits from local authorities, including inspections and adherence to building codes.
  • Additional Services: May include foundation repairs, utility disconnects/reconnects, and site cleanup post-raising.
